From October 8th to 10th, the London Symphony Orchestra, led by its Principal Conductor Sir Antonio Pappano, performed with renowned pianist Yuja Wang at the 23rd China Shanghai International Arts Festival. After a five-year hiatus, the London Symphony Orchestra returned to China for a concert, with Shanghai being the only stop in Asia on its tour. This was also Sir Antonio Pappano's first visit to China as the Principal Conductor of the orchestra. Over three consecutive nights, spanning more than 360 minutes of masterful performances, the orchestra delivered bright rhythms and profound, haunting melodies that ignited the entire venue. Spectators erupted into thunderous applause and cheers that lasted for a long time. |
